Reggie Jackson, PG, Jr, Boston College*
Jackson is one of the true sleepers in this year's draft. He's coming off a terrific season at Boston College where he averaged 18 ppg, 4.5 apg, 4.3 rpg and shot an impressive 42 percent from 3. He's long, athletic, has great quickness, can run a team and can shoot the basketball. Those types of players are typically lottery picks at the end of the day. Scouts have been a little bit slower on the uptake with Jackson, but every NBA team I spoke with has him as a solid first-round pick. A few have him in the lottery. He's also the type that could really rise with terrific workouts. I expect he'll stay in the draft.
